webpack-run-command-plugin

Highly configurable way of running shell commands at any stage of a Webpack build

Requirements

  • Webpack 4.1.0 or higher
  • Node.js 4.0.0 or higher

Installation

npm i --save-dev @radweb/webpack-run-command-plugin

Example

This example runs chmod on the file out/mycompiledbin.sh after Webpack is finished running

const RunCommandPlugin = require('@radweb/webpack-run-command-plugin')
const path = require('path')

module.exports = {
	//...
	plugins: [
		new RunCommandPlugin({
			stage: 'done',
			run: [{
				cmd: 'chmod 755 mycompiledbin.sh',
				opts: {
					cwd: path.join(__dirname, 'out'),
				},
			}],
		}),
	],
	//...
}

Usage

new RunCommandPlugin(opts)

opts is an object that can have the following properties:

property type optional description
stage string; Must be a valid Webpack stage no When to run the series of shell commands
async boolean (default: true) yes Whether to run the commands asynchronously or not
parallel boolean (default: false) yes Whether to run the async commands in parallel or in sequence. If this is set to true, the value of async will be ignored
run Command[] (Array of Command objects) no The shell commands to run

Command

An object with the following properties:

property type description
cmd string The shell command to run
opts An object containing options for child_process.exec Options to customise the execution of the command. Will commonly contain at least cwd
